Prez, PM lack legitimacy: Baidya

alt=
By No Author
KATHMANDU, Aug 25: Chairman of newly formed CPN-Maoist Mohan Baidya has said both the President and the Prime Minister have no legitimacy in the present situation when the nation is running without parliament.



Opening a two-day painting workshop organised by the All Nepal Fine Arts Association on Saturday, leader Baidya said an inter-conflict regarding the rights and duties of the President and the PM has pushed the country towards uncertainty.[break]



"At present, only judiciary, the Nepal Army and the Nepal Policy have legitimacy ," he said.



Stating that the country has entered into the political and constitutional vacuum, CPN-Maoist Chairman Baidya claimed that reinstatement of the Constituent Assembly or holding fresh elections could not give a way out to the nation from the present crisis.



"Only all-party roundtable conference is the best solution to the present political and constitution stalemate," Baidya said.
